At what age can children start ABA therapy in Durham County?
Children can begin ABA therapy as early as toddlerhood. Many Durham families seek support soon after receiving an autism diagnosis or when they notice delays in communication or social interaction.
Early therapy often focuses on foundational skills such as language development, play skills, and following simple routines.

Can ABA therapy help children with behavior challenges at home?
Yes. ABA therapy often helps children develop positive behavior strategies that make daily routines easier.
Therapists may work on skills like following directions, transitioning between activities, and expressing needs appropriately. These strategies can help reduce frustration and improve communication at home.
